Bupropion interacts with grapefruit juice??? edit

According to Micromedex, Wellbutrin package insert, and Lexi-comp, bupropion is metabolized mainly by CYP2B6. Lexi-comp mentions that CYP3A4 only plays a minor role in bupropion metabolism. Grapefruit juice is an inhibitor of CYP3A4. Therefore I think bupropion does NOT interact with grapefruit juice.

Reference [1] concluded that multiple doses of bupropion does NOT induce CYP2B6, CYP3A4, and CYP2E1 in human. It doesn't support a major interaction with grapefruit juice.

Levothyroxine edit

The Grapefruit-drug interaction article lists Levothyroxine as one of the drugs whose absorption is affected by grapefruit, but the only readily available research online, which is the one cited, ([1]), concluded that "Grapefruit juice may slightly delay the absorption of levothyroxine, but it seems to have only a minor effect on its bioavailability. Accordingly, the clinical relevance of the grapefruit juice-levothyroxine interaction is likely to be small."

Currently, the wiki Levothyroxine article (https://en.wikipedia.org/wiki/Levothyroxine) states that "Grapefruit juice may delay the absorption of levothyroxine, but it is not believed to have a significant effect on bioavailability;" it cites the same source.

Thus we have two different articles citing the same source but implying different things. The Grapefruit-drug interaction article implies that the grapefruit effect is significant (by omitting to say otherwise -why else would it be listed?), while the Levothyroxine article states that is is probably not.

Lastly, the research itself is based on a sample of only ten healthy (and young) subjects. Eight were male. Thyroid problems are much more common among the elderly than the young. (I just checked google - apparently it's also more common among women than men, so the age and gender selected for the study is the opposite of the most commonly affected portion of the population!) Can we know from a sample of 8 young men and 2 young women, aged 20-30, whether or not grapefruit juice will affect the absorption of levothyroxine in elderly women? I think not. (Could there be variations among ethnic groups? Certainly won't know from a study of 10 people.)

Surely both articles would be improved by saying something to the effect that a study of 10 healthy 20-30 year olds (8 male, 2 female) showed that "[g]rapefruit juice may slightly delay the absorption of levothyroxine, but it seems to have only a minor effect on its bioavailability. Accordingly, the clinical relevance of the grapefruit juice-levothyroxine interaction is likely to be small," at least on young men. That informs readers that the study is based on a tiny sample and may not be applicable to them.

One thing that is inaccurate on this list is the claim that quetiapine and carbamazepine are only affected in a minor way by grapefruit juice. This is not true; the interactions are major, and the consequences for bipolar or epileptic patients taking these drugs can be devastating. Quetiapine is extensively metabolized by the CYP3A4 enzyme (Bakken et al, 2008). This is, of course the same enzyme process that is inhibited by grapefruit juice, but what a lot of people don't realize is that pomegranate juice has an even more dramatic effect on drugs metabolized this way (Hidaka et al, 2005). Take a look at that Hidaka article and see what a number pomegranate juice does on Tegretol (carbamazepine) absorption. In fact, evidence suggests that both pomegranate and starfruit have a much larger effect on this metabolization process than does grapefruit (Fujita et al, 2004). @User:NaturalBornKieler: The BBC article says limes can have the same bad effect,[2] citing a peer-reviewed paper[3] that cites this one[4]. Don't know how reliable that is, and I'm not qualified to judge the risk.
I've seen peer-reviewed articles implicate grapefruit, Seville oranges, and just "orange juice". Both "limes" and "oranges" could refer to a ridiculous variety of cultivars; some "limes" are not even citrus fruits. Even "grapefruit" is a bit vague. It seems likely that some of these fruit have different effects; it's a bit like publishing a study on "statins" or "opiates" without specifying which ones. Getting properly identified-by-cultivar fruit and juice might be hard, though.
More worrying is the fact that this article [5] says that sweet oranges are safe. This seems a strange statement, since the list of citrus hybrids sold as "sweet oranges" is long, varied, and growing. Does anyone know anything about this?
It would obviously be good to have a proper list.
How hard is it to test for furanocoumarin derivatives? This would make an excellent research project for someone; it would probably also be fundable by citrus growers, since there must be a commercial value to being able to label your fruit furanocoumarin-free, and it would probably also provide information on citrus taxonomy that breeders would value (I have not seen any citrus fruit that is not a pomelo descendant implicated; obviously absence of evidence is not evidence of absence, and frankly, even if you wanted to avoid anything with pomelo ancestry, it would be hard to do in practice without avoiding all citrus).
